What Kind of Doctor is Better for ThermiVa in San Fernando?

ThermiVa is a non-surgical, radiofrequency-based treatment designed to rejuvenate vaginal tissue, improve sexual function, and alleviate symptoms associated with vaginal laxity and dryness. Choosing the right doctor for this procedure in San Fernando is crucial for ensuring safety, efficacy, and satisfaction. This article will explore several key aspects to consider when selecting a healthcare provider for ThermiVa treatment.

What kind of doctor is better for ThermiVa in San Fernando

Expertise and Specialization

The first aspect to consider is the doctor's expertise and specialization. Ideally, the physician should have extensive experience in gynecology or cosmetic procedures involving the female genital area. Specialization in urogynecology, pelvic medicine, or aesthetic gynecology can be particularly beneficial, as these specialists are trained to understand the complex anatomy and physiology of the pelvic region. They are more likely to have a deeper understanding of the nuances involved in ThermiVa procedures and can provide more personalized and effective care.

Certifications and Training

Another critical factor is the doctor's certifications and training. Ensure that the physician is board-certified in their respective field and has received specific training in ThermiVa procedures. Certification by recognized medical boards such as the American Board of Obstetrics and Gynecology (ABOG) or the American Board of Cosmetic Surgery (ABCS) can be indicative of a doctor's commitment to maintaining high standards of care. Additionally, training from the manufacturer of ThermiVa or participation in advanced workshops and seminars on the procedure can enhance a doctor's proficiency and skill set.

Facility and Technology

The quality of the facility where the ThermiVa procedure will be performed is also important. Look for a clinic that adheres to strict hygiene and safety protocols and is equipped with the latest technology for ThermiVa treatments. A state-of-the-art facility ensures that the procedure is performed under optimal conditions, reducing the risk of complications and enhancing the overall outcome. Additionally, a clinic that is accredited by organizations such as the Joint Commission or the Accreditation Association for Ambulatory Health Care (AAAHC) demonstrates a commitment to quality and patient safety.

Patient Reviews and Testimonials

Reading patient reviews and testimonials can provide valuable insights into the doctor's reputation and the quality of care they provide. Look for feedback on the doctor's bedside manner, professionalism, and the results achieved with ThermiVa treatments. Positive reviews and satisfied patients are often a good indicator of a doctor's competence and dedication to patient satisfaction. However, it is important to consider a range of reviews to get a balanced perspective.

Consultation and Communication

A thorough consultation is essential to determine if the doctor is a good fit for your needs. During the consultation, pay attention to the doctor's communication style and willingness to answer your questions. A good doctor will take the time to understand your concerns, explain the procedure in detail, and discuss the expected outcomes and any potential risks. Effective communication ensures that you are well-informed and comfortable with the treatment plan, which is crucial for a positive experience and successful results.

Cost and Insurance Coverage

Lastly, consider the cost of the ThermiVa procedure and whether it is covered by your insurance. While ThermiVa is typically considered a cosmetic procedure and may not be covered by insurance, some providers may offer financing options or payment plans to make the treatment more accessible. Discussing the financial aspects upfront can help you plan accordingly and avoid any unexpected expenses.

FAQ

Q: Is ThermiVa a painful procedure?

A: ThermiVa is generally well-tolerated and does not require anesthesia. Most patients report minimal discomfort during the procedure.

Q: How many ThermiVa treatments are needed?

A: Typically, three treatments spaced one month apart are recommended for optimal results. However, this may vary based on individual needs.

Q: How long do the results of ThermiVa last?

A: The results of ThermiVa can last for up to a year or more. Maintenance treatments may be recommended to sustain the benefits.

Q: Are there any side effects associated with ThermiVa?

A: ThermiVa is a non-invasive procedure with minimal side effects. Some patients may experience mild redness or swelling, which typically resolves quickly.
